Abstract
Acylation of monoethanolamine (I) with adamantane-l-carbonyl chloride (II) gave N-(2- hydroxyethyl) adamantane-l-carboxamide (III). The absence of absorption in the IR spectrum at 1730-1750 cm-I, typical of the ester group, indicated that the reaction had proceeded selectively at the nitrogen atom of the aminoalcohol (I).
